Argyranthemum frutescens subsp. frutescens is a shrub within the Asteraceae family. It originates in Africa. In its natural range, this subspecies typically occurs in subtropical conditions. It is a naturally occurring subspecies of Argyranthemum frutescens, which is linked below, along with other subspecies of this species.
